Study on the treatment for coking plant wastewater with ultrasonic,electrolysis and Fenton′s reagent

The coking plant wastewater is a kind of industrial wastewater which is difficult to deal with. The main biochemical technique such as A/O and A2/O are used to deal with the wastewater. But after biochemical treatment, it still has very deep color and contains many kinds of pollutants. As a result, it cannot be discharged directly. Ultrasonic, electricity and Fenton′s reagent are used to oxidize the coking plant wastewater. This technology can efficiently decolor the wastewater from 1 000 times to 50 times, the total removed rate of CODCr is more than 80%, and the concentration many of other pollutants decrease greatly. Furthermore, the application of ultrasonic and DSA electrode will improve the effect of oxidation, reduce the dosage of Fe2+ and H2O2 and shorten the reaction time. Its foreground is good.
